The ingredients needed to make Sour Black Eyed Beans  Stew (Turshi Ghorma):

  1. Prepare 300 g of chicken or red meat.
  2. Get 2 of large onions, finely sliced.
  3. Take 1 cup of black eyed beans.
  4. Get 10 of dried prunes.
  5. Make ready 1/2 tsp of turmeric.
  6. Take 1/2 tsp of cinnamon.
  7. Prepare 3 of tbps lemon or verjuice.
  8. Take 2 of tbps Persian saffron water.
  9. Take to taste of salt and pepper.
  10. Prepare of Vegetable oil.

Steps to make Sour Black Eyed Beans  Stew (Turshi Ghorma):

  1. Ingredients.
  2. .
  3. Cook black eyed beans one day before. Heat the oil in a pan and fry onions until golden brown..
  4. Saute chicken meat, add turmeric, cinnamon, season with salt and pepper..
  5. Then add cooked beans, prunes, fried onions, saffron water, lemon or verjuice and at the end, 2 cups of water to the chicken and leave to seamer until meat is cooked and tender. Serve it with rice..
